Abstract

See full text

A method of configuring a continuous equilibrium system includes providing a plurality of rigid members pivotally coupled together at a plurality of pivot joints and reconfigurable at least in response to gravity. Determining a potential energy of the plurality of rigid members as a result of gravity and calculating spring properties for springs located at one or more of the plurality of pivot joints to offset gravity that is operable to maintain a generally constant potential energy of the system irrespective of orientation in three-dimensional space. Springs are mounted to the plurality of rigid members according to the calculated spring properties.
